Finnish food retailer Spar Finland, a subsidiary of  Swedish food retailing company Axfood AB, today (Wednesday) announced net turnover of €125.8m (US$164m) in January-March 2005, a fall of 7.7% compared with net turnover of €136.3m in the same period last year.


The company made a loss before tax of €1.1m, compared with a €0.1m profit in the same period last year.


Net turnover for Spar Finland-owned stores in March 2005 was down 0.9% and in January-March it was 1.9% down on last year. The comparable net turnover for Spar Finland-owned outlets in March 2005 was 7.6% and in January-March 8.9% down on last year.


Spar Finland plc engages directly in food retailing while at the same time operating as the wholesale supplier of Spar-branded food retail stores.  At the close of the financial period Spar Finland’s store chains comprised 13 Eurospar stores (31 December 2004: 13) and 272 (274) Spar stores, making a total of 285 (287) stores. Altogether 100 (94) of these were owned by the company itself.
